OPENING OF THE GUGGENHEIM MUSEUM IN BILBAO
01 November 1997


Conceived by American architect Franck Gehry, the new Guggheim museum in Bilbao has opened on October 18th in Bilbao.
The Basque city has now a spectacular museum devoted to XXth century art with works from the Salomon Guggenheim of New York and those acquired thanks to a US $ 50 million grant paid by the Basque authorities. The building, entirely covered with shining titanium sheets, is one of the greatest futuristic achievements in Europe and his poised to attract thousands of visitors in Spain's fourth largest cities.
Looking like a modernistic cathedral, the museum has a 145 metre-long gallery destined for temporary exhibitions. Meanwhile, the museum has already acquired works by Willem de Kooning, Cliffor Still, Mark Rothko, Sigmar Polke, Richard Serra, Francisco Clemente, Txomin Badiola, Prudencio Irazabal, Juan Luis Moraza, Francesco Torres and Jim Dine.
